3 Important

Read this user manual carefully before you use the
appliance and save it for future reference.
3.0.1 Danger
Never immerse the appliance in water
or any other liquid.
3.0.2 Warning
Check if the voltage indicated on the
appliance corresponds to the local mains
voltage before you connect the appliance.
Do not use the appliance if the plug, the
mains cord or the appliance itself is damaged.
If the mains cord is damaged, you must
have it replaced by Philips, a service centre
authorised by Philips or similarly qualified
persons in order to avoid a hazard.
This appliance is not intended for use by
persons (including children) with reduced
physical, sensory or mental capabilities,
or lack of experience and knowledge,
unless they have been given supervision or
instruction concerning use of the appliance
by a person responsible for their safety.
Children should be supervised to ensure
that they do not play with the appliance.
Keep the mains cord out of the reach of
children. Do not let the mains cord hang
over the edge of the table or worktop on
which the appliance stands.
3.0.3 Caution
Do not place the appliance on a hot surface
and do not let the mains cord come into
contact with hot surfaces.
Unplug the appliance before you clean it and
if problems occur during brewing.
This appliance is intended to be used in
household and similar applications such as:
staff kitchen areas in shops, offices and
other working environments;
farm houses;

3.1 Electromagnetic fields
(EMF)
This Philips appliance complies with all standards
regarding electromagnetic fields (EMF). If handled
properly and according to the instructions in this
user manual, the appliance is safe to use based on
scientific evidence available today.

4.1 Flushing the appliance
Open the lid (Fig. 3).
1
Fill the water tank with fresh cold water up
2
to the MAX indication (Fig. 4).
Close the lid.
3
Put the jug on the hotplate.
4
Do not put a filter and ground coffee in the
filter holder.
Press the on/off switch to switch on the
5
appliance. (Fig. 5)
HD7448: The power-on light goes on.
Let the appliance operate until all water has
6
run into the jug.
Press the on/off switch to switch off the
7
appliance. Let the appliance cool down for
at least 3 minutes before you start to brew
coffee.
